Bach 24W vs Marcinkiewicz W4
The Marcinkiewicz W4 has a wider cup diameter, the Marcinkiewicz W4 features a deeper cup, the Bach 24W has a larger throat opening.
Cup Diameter
The Marcinkiewicz W4 has a cup diameter of 33.66 mm / 1.3252 in compared to 31.25 mm / 1.2303 in on the Bach 24W — a difference of 2.41 mm / 0.0949 in. A wider cup generally produces a fuller, darker tone but requires more air support.
Cup Depth
The Marcinkiewicz W4 has a deep cup while the Bach 24W has a medium cup. Deeper cups favor a darker, richer sound; shallower cups provide more brightness and easier upper register.
Throat Diameter
The Bach 24W has a wider throat (9.00 mm / 0.3543 in vs 7.67 mm / 0.3020 in). A wider throat allows more air through, increasing volume and projection but reducing resistance.
